JDM Taillights question
 
I was jut wondering if i can put the JDM taillights on my 88 Turbo II

Mykl 08-09-02 02:15 AM

Re: JDM Taillights question
 

Originally posted by spedrac22
I was jut wondering if i can put the JDM taillights on my 88 Turbo II
There is no difference between JDM and USDM. To most of us, the Series 5 tails are the most desireable.

Funklord 08-09-02 06:49 AM

if by JDM tails, you mean the s5 ones (2 brake circles and 1 turn circle on each side) then yes you can. but you have to bang the fuck outta yer car to make it fit. the wiring harness will plug right in though

Phu5ion 08-09-02 09:41 AM

here, this is all you need to know about installing S5 tail lights. it's not difficult and doesn't take long at all.

http://www.aaroncake.net/RX-7/taillights.htm

DaleClark 08-09-02 09:55 AM

"bang the fuck out of your car" - it literally takes 2 whacks with a hammer to get the job done. You have to bend one part of sheetmetal just a tiny bit to make it fit. It's no biggie at all.

Dale

Phu5ion 08-09-02 10:06 AM

you don't even have to bang it at all, just take a coping saw with a metal cutting blade and go to town. makes a nice cut you "banging." just make sure you spray on a little rust-oleum over where you cut so it doesn't start to rust.
